On Saturday, April 23rd, at downtown Perry’s Ditch Witch Heritage Center, United States Senator James Lankford (photo left) and Oklahoma State Senator Chuck Hall (photo right) held a townhall meeting, attended by 27 local residents. 

Perry patriots listened most intently to both our senators for just over an hour, and asked specific questions to each of these elected officials.

content.conventionofstates.com_cosaction-prod_public_content_images_54208_54208_original.jpg

Specific to a question directly pertaining to Convention of States, U.S. Senator Lankford expressed conditional support of our organization. His stated proviso for 100 percent support of COS was if our scope was truly limited to Term Limits and a Balanced Budget Amendment. He said if the convention was open to completely rewriting the U.S. Constitution, or became a “Runaway Convention,” he would be 100 percent opposed.

While our team greatly appreciates support from our elected officials, Senator Lankford’s concerns here speak to a basic lack of full knowledge and perception, frequently found throughout state legislatures and by members of our Congress, of what an Article V convention is.

We know that any attempt to rewrite or “runaway” with the U.S. Constitution would take ascent of 34 convention delegate votes, plus, the approval of 38 state legislatures. To remedy this lack of knowledge and the spread of Article V misinformation, COS Oklahoma remains committed to educating our state elected officials at every opportunity, but especially prior to the upcoming legislative year.

We in COS Oklahoma, also remain focused on how the organization started, our current mission to help the Oklahoma state legislature and their resolution application to Congress under Article V of the Constitution of the United States, for the calling of a convention of the states limited to proposing amendments to the United States Constitution that impose fiscal restraints on the federal government, limit the power and jurisdiction of the federal government, and limit the terms of office for its officials and for members of Congress.

Also present at the townhall was a V.I.P. Former Perry Sheriff Charlie Hanger was the highway patrol trooper who stopped and arrested Timothy McVeigh near Petty right after the bombing of the Alfred P. Murrah Federal Building on April 19, 1995.
